阿里云消息队列Kafka版与开源ApacheKafka有什么区别

您所在的位置:网站首页 nga开源版有啥区别 阿里云消息队列Kafka版与开源ApacheKafka有什么区别

阿里云消息队列Kafka版与开源ApacheKafka有什么区别

2024-04-22 17:29| 来源: 网络整理| 查看: 265

使用习惯

云消息队列 Kafka 版在客户端协议层面和开源Apache Kafka完全一致,因此基于开源版本开发的应用和代码可以无缝迁移到云消息队列 Kafka 版。在通信协议完全兼容的前提下,为了提供更丰富的消息管控和治理功能,云消息队列 Kafka 版会对使用习惯作出一些限制,具体说明如下。

项目

云消息队列 Kafka 版

Apache Kafka

差异原因

Topic

创建方式

云消息队列 Kafka 版控制台

云消息队列 Kafka 版OpenAPI

服务端自动创建(默认不开启)

Kafka CLI

Kafka Manager

服务端自动创建

云消息队列 Kafka 版默认通过阿里云控制台和OpenAPI管理Topic数据,以实现细粒度的权限管控、资源操作审计等安全管控能力。

说明

建议仅在测试场景申请使用,更多信息,请参见自动化创建Topic相关问题。

云消息队列 Kafka 版暂不支持使用Kafka CLI方式创建和删除Topic。

命名规范

支持大小写字母、数字、下划线(_)、短划线(-)和英文句号(.),限定在3~64个字符。

支持大小写字母、数字、下划线(_)、短划线(-)和英文句号(.),限定在3~249个字符。

过长的资源命名可能导致在其他系统传输过程中受限制,因此云消息队列 Kafka 版限制Topic长度。

删除方式

云消息队列 Kafka 版控制台

云消息队列 Kafka 版OpenAPI

Kafka CLI

Kafka Manager

云消息队列 Kafka 版默认通过阿里云控制台和OpenAPI管理Topic数据,以实现细粒度的权限管控、资源操作审计等安全管控能力。

说明

云消息队列 Kafka 版暂不支持通过开源方式删除Topic。

Group

创建方式

云消息队列 Kafka 版控制台

云消息队列 Kafka 版OpenAPI

服务端自动创建(默认不开启)

服务端自动创建

云消息队列 Kafka 版默认通过阿里云控制台和OpenAPI管理Group数据,以实现细粒度的权限管控、资源操作审计、订阅组堆积告警监控等能力。

重要

如需开源方式创建Group,请参见自由使用Group。开启后则无法再使用上述功能。

命名规范

支持大小写字母、数字、下划线(_)、短划线(-)和英文句号(.),限定在3~64个字符。

支持大小写字母、数字、下划线(_)、短划线(-)和英文句号(.),限定在3~249个字符。

过长的资源命名可能导致在其他系统传输过程中受限制,因此云消息队列 Kafka 版限制Group的长度。

删除方式

云消息队列 Kafka 版控制台

云消息队列 Kafka 版OpenAPI

Kafka CLI

云消息队列 Kafka 版默认通过阿里云控制台和OpenAPI管理Group数据,以实现细粒度的权限管控、资源操作审计等安全管控能力。

说明

云消息队列 Kafka 版暂不支持通过Kafka CLI删除Group。



【本文地址】


今日新闻


推荐新闻


    C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3